oa教育系统-系统设计说明书

上传人:gg****m 文档编号:217177518 上传时间:2021-12-01 格式:DOCX 页数:38 大小:655.68KB
返回 下载 相关 举报
oa教育系统-系统设计说明书_第1页
第1页 / 共38页
oa教育系统-系统设计说明书_第2页
第2页 / 共38页
oa教育系统-系统设计说明书_第3页
第3页 / 共38页
oa教育系统-系统设计说明书_第4页
第4页 / 共38页
oa教育系统-系统设计说明书_第5页
第5页 / 共38页
点击查看更多>>
资源描述

《oa教育系统-系统设计说明书》由会员分享,可在线阅读,更多相关《oa教育系统-系统设计说明书(38页珍藏版)》请在金锄头文库上搜索。

1、东莞理工学院城市学院CITY COLLEGE OF DGUTOA教育系统设计与实现系统设计说明书版本及修订记录版本日期描述作者1.02015 年 6 月 20日第_个版本黄焯荣文档信息文档号:A0002发行:V授权:东莞理工学院城市学院创建日期:2015年5月12日目录1引言31编写目的31.2背景31.3定义31.4参考资料32总体设计42系统功能设计42.2基本设计概念和处理流程42.2.1登录模块:42.2.2教务管理模块:6223教学管理模块: 11224学生工作模块:142.3运行环境214数据库设计224.1E-R 图224.2数据库概念设计234.3数据库表设计245界面设计27

2、5.2.1用户注册界面28522用户登陆界面295.2.3我的学习界面29524我的班级界面305.2.5我的互动界面30529系统主界而315.2.10后台管理界面316系统出错处理设计356出错信息356.2补救措施356.3系统维护设计361引言11编写目的本说明书目的在于明确说明系统需求,界定系统实现功能的范围,指导系统 设计以及编码,勾勒出各个功能模块完成的功能及功能模块间的联系。本说明书的预期读者为:系统架构人员,系统分析人员,开发工程师,测试 人员。1.2背景软件名称为:0A教育系统本项目的任务提出者黄焯荣、开发者黄焯荣。用户面向中学的学生;本0A教育系统主要针对学校内部的人事管

3、理,旨在提 高人事管理的效率,减免手工处理的繁琐与误差,及时、准确地反应学生的 出勤,成绩管理实现自动化。1.3定义0A:办公自动化1.4参考资料软件工程基础与实例分析王阿川机械工业出版社数据库系统概论(第四版)王珊 高等教育岀版社JSP应用开发与实践刘乃绮 人民邮电出版社WEB前端开发技术储久良清华大学岀版社2总体设计2.1系统功能设计现今的校园管理中,数字化校园使用着多套系统对校园进行管理。0A教育 系统将所获得的数据存放在统一的数据库中,通过系统的后台对数据进行处理。学生可以登录,查看自己的课程表,查看自己的成绩,查看考勤情况,查看 自己的学分,查看自己的任课老师等。也可以进行作业的提交

4、,和文章的发布, 照片的分享。具体功能如下图:0A教育系统教务管理教学管理学生工作注册登陆1111 1 1 1 1 111 1 1 1 1 1 1查查 成 学任 班作实教学学学学学学看看 绩 分课 委业践学生生生生生生课课 管 管老 管管活资奖照文请提登程表 理 理师 理理动源惩片章假问陆图2.2系统基本功能框架2.2基本设计概念和处理流程该系统主要划分为注册登录模块、教务管理模块、教学管理模块、学生工 作模块。2.2.1登录模块:顺序图设计用户登录界面输入登录信息二 登录验证登录成功查询信息反馈用户信息1返冋数据显示处理流程:发送查看请求数据库获得数据显示用户查看任课老师顺序图:用尸 发送査

5、看教师请求I显示请求数据库得到数据I:返冋数据处理流程:发送查看请求数据库获得数据显示用户查看任课老师顺序图:用尸 发送査看教师请求I请求数据库得到数据I:返冋数据显示处理流程:发送查看请求数据库获得数据显示用户查看班务顺序图:用发送査看班务请求;I!右请求数据库得到数据II返冋数搦_ 显示处理流程:发送查看请求数据库获得数据显示用户查询成绩顺序图:Q我的学习界而数据库用加户输入需要査询的选项;I!右请求数据库得到数据II返冋数搦_ 显示处理流程:查询成绩输入需要查 询的信息返冋数据显示处理流程:查询学分输入需要查 询的信息1提交查询否1返冋没有学分返回学分信息223教学管理模块:用户提交作业

6、顺序图:我的学Al界而用发送提交作业请求12;显示上传作业框上传文档保存数据库返回成功信息ItrI显示殳处理流程:作业提交上传作业 文档否提示错误用户查看课程资料顺序图:用厂发送査看课程资料请求;II右请求数据库得到数据II返冋数搦_ 显示处理流程:V发送查看请求数据库获得数据显不用户查看活动顺序图:我的学习界而数掘库unf I用发送查看活动请求显示T请求数据库得到数据!1II!返冋数搦 II/IIX处理流程:发送查看请求数据库获得数据HE/Jx2.2.4学生工作模块:用户查看学生奖惩顺序图:用尸发送查看奖惩请求I!I-iIIII口请求数据库得到数据I;返回数据显小处理流程:发送查看请求数据库

7、获得数据V显示用户提问顺序图:O用尸发送提问请求III返回提问框I输入问题;IT1保存数据到数据库!返回成功信息: 显示处理流程:提问用户输入问题 的信息用户上传图片顺序图:O用尸发送上传照片请求III返回照片上传框yI上传照片,输入信息;IT1保存数据到数据库!返回成功信息: 显示处理流程:上传照片选择需要上 传的照片上传系统上传照片i返回错误信息提示成功信息用户删除图片顺序图:0用尸发送删除照片请求:;!査询数据库删除照片!c返回成功信息处理流程:删除照片用八选择需要 删除的照片删除系统删除照片否i返回错误信息提示成功信息用户编写文章顺序图:7返回文章编写框输入文章信息;、11显示11保存

8、数据到数据库I返回成劝信息 V用发送编写文章请求处理流程:添加文章输入文章的 信息提交文章保存文章提示成功信息用户删除文章顺序图:0用尸发送删除文章请求:;!査询数据库删除文章!返回成功信息处理流程:删除文章用户选择需要 删除的文章学生请假顺序图:0用尸 发送请假请求1 |/返回请假框输入请假信息保存数据到数据库;返回成功信息彳显示处理流程:V学生请假输入请假 信息系统保存请假信息否2.3运行环境(|)硬件环境要求:具有Intel (R) CoreT1110处理器且满足以下要求的计算机:最低64 MB内存最小10GB硬盘鼠标键盘(2)软件环境要求:IE6.0及以上版本:IE内核的其它浏览器,如

9、搜狗浏览器、遨游浏览器等;操作系统:Windows 2000/XP/Vista/Win7/Windows 2003/Windows 2008,所列操作系统,32位或64位均支持;(3)运行坏境服务器端:JSP+SQLSERVER2000+HTML 4.01 +Javascrip客户端:IE等主流浏览器4数据库设计4.1 E-R 图奖惩课表请假活动问题成绩照片奖惩 课表 请假 活动问题 成绩 照片4.2数据库概念设计本系统主要的数据库表如下所示:表名功能说明student记录学升的基木信息,包括姓名、性别、联系方式等teacher记录教师的基本信息homework记录作业的基本信息hwtj记录作业的提交情况activity记录活动的信息photo记录照片的信息pconimetns记录照片的评论article记录文章的信息acomments记录文章的评论course记录课

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 办公文档 > 其它办公文档

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号